Amba village is located in the Doimukh Circle of the Papum Pare district in the Arunachal Pradesh.
Amba has a total population of 182 people, out of which the male population is 87 while the female population is 95. The literacy rate of Amba village is 75.27%, out of which 80.46% males and 70.53% females are literate. There are about 30 houses in Amba village.
